In addition, you may contribute to the Florence Applebaum Children's Fund, named after Pinebrook's founder. The fund underwrites the cost of non-publicly funded enrichment opportunities and special items for children in foster care. We have also recently established The Nancy Center Fund in memory of our second Executive Director (1994 to 2006). Gifts made through this fund are considered "general unrestricted" donations, and may be applied to areas that best meet Pinebrook's most urgent needs.
